Principal Focus

The principal focus of the meeting is on the use of ontologies in the evaluation of scientific research, and specifically in the evaluation fo CTSA activities. The proposal is that when data are harvested from institutional sources -- for example pertaining to appointments, grants, publications, mentorship, and so forth -- these data can be aggregated using common ontologies such as are maintained by the eagle-i and VIVO initiatives.

As these data accumulate they can compared at regular intervals for purposes of tracking and evaluation of research activities. The data can also be exploited for other purposes, for instance to identify collaborators with specific sorts of expertise. The system could also be used to generate reports on research activities filtered by type, location, or temporally defined range.


Subgoals

-- explore a strategy to create an evaluation and tracking system for an organization like a CTSA based on, or working with, a university-wide system for faculty reporting
-- create an ontology (analogous to OBI) to support evaluation measurement
